Transaction 934359dc1603e8e4dfefa8972d9b4a4e2f7dae725749de501d967b07f194f2cb

1 Input
2 Outputs
  • 934359dc1603e8e4dfefa8972d9b4a4e2f7dae725749de501d967b07f194f2cb:0
  • value  6105539
    address  17DGNU1x4hmhwPBfAsPvsDV7HyLBQPHYH2
  • 934359dc1603e8e4dfefa8972d9b4a4e2f7dae725749de501d967b07f194f2cb:1
  • value  14080213
    address  151TvXVLq9jUK2LQF1AnrDYF3dAz5DmZuR